BRUSSELS: European Union nations moved on Friday (Might 22) in direction of imposing sanctions on Iranian officers and others liable for blocking the Strait of Hormuz, the EU mentioned.
Tehran successfully closed the important thing transport lane for world gasoline and oil in retaliation for US-Israeli strikes launched in February.
Deeming the blockade “opposite to worldwide regulation”, EU governments took a technical step to increase the scope of its current Iran sanctions regime, permitting for extra people to be focused below it.
“The EU will now have the ability to introduce additional restrictive measures in response to Iran’s actions undermining the liberty of navigation within the Strait of Hormuz,” the European Council representing EU nations mentioned.
Brussels’ punitive measures on Iran beforehand focused the nation’s navy assist for Russia in its battle towards Ukraine and for armed teams throughout the Center East.
The European Union has additionally imposed sanctions over human rights violations within the nation.
The EU didn’t instantly title any particular person or entities that may be focused by the brand new sanctions consisting of journey bans and asset freezes.
EU residents and firms may even be banned from making funds, monetary property or different financial sources out there to these listed.
The Iran battle and the closure of Hormuz, which usually carries a fifth of worldwide oil manufacturing, have despatched ripples throughout the worldwide financial system, sending vitality costs hovering.
